>CFFA controller card and compact 
>flash.  You can transfer files between Windows and Apple II using Ciderpress 
>software.  If you don't have CFFA controller card, it is only the option to 
>use ADTPro to transfer files via serial port.  BlueDisk controller card is 
>an alternative to SuperDrive controller card so you have to use PC 3.5" 
>floppy drive (not AppleDrive drive) to hook up on the BlueDisk controller 
>card.  Then you can use 1.44MB disk to transfer files between Windows and 
>Apple II.
